Job summary

Gratitude Philippines is seeking an experienced SharePoint Administrator to manage and optimize our SharePoint Online and Microsoft 365 environments. The role focuses on site and content management, governance, and user support.

You will implement Power Platform solutions, automate processes with Power Apps and Power Automate, and contribute SPFx development activities while ensuring security and compliance across the platform.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ree required.
  • 2–5 years of hands‑on experience in SharePoint Online and Microsoft 365 administration, including SPFx development experience.
  • Proficiency in PowerShell scripting, Microsoft Power Platform (Power Apps & Power Automate), and Active Directory.
  • Strong analytical thinking, problem‑solving ability, and effective communication skills.
  • Not a job hopper.

Responsibilities

  • Site & Content Management: Create, configure and manage site collections, document libraries, lists, and enterprise metadata.
  • Security & Permissions: Administer user access, assign site roles, and enforce permission structures to safeguard data.
  • User Support & Training: Provide technical support, troubleshoot issues and conduct user training on SharePoint best practices.
  • Automation & Workflows: Design, develop, and maintain workflows, forms, and integrations using Microsoft Power Platform.
  • System Maintenance: Monitor system, manage storage, backups, updates, and logs for stability.
  • Governance & Compliance: Implement governance policies, manage sharing settings, and ensure IT standards compliance.
